23  After section 51

Insert:

Division 1AGrid Reliability Fund Special Account

Subdivision AEstablishment of GRF Account

51A  Establishment of GRF Account

             (1)  The Grid Reliability Fund Special Account is established by this section.

             (2)  The GRF Account is a special account for the purposes of the Public Governance, Performance and Accountability Act 2013.

Subdivision BCredits to GRF Account

51B  Credits to GRF Account

                   There must be credited to the GRF Account amounts equal to the following:

                     (a)  $1 billion, to be credited on the day this paragraph commences;

                     (b)  amounts paid to the Commonwealth under section 54 that are to be treated as grid reliability fund money;

                     (c)  other amounts prescribed by the regulations for the purposes of this paragraph.

Note:          For amounts that are to be treated as grid reliability fund money, see paragraph 54(3)(b).

Subdivision CDebits from GRF Account

51C  Purpose of GRF Account

                   The purpose of the GRF Account is to make payments to the Corporation, so long as the payments are authorised by the nominated Minister under subsection 51E(1).

51D  Corporation’s request for a payment for itself

             (1)  The Corporation may request a payment by the Commonwealth of a specified amount to meet liabilities or expenses of the Corporation related to grid reliability fund investments:

                     (a)  that are already due; or

                     (b)  that will, or that are expected to, become due during the period specified in the request.

             (2)  The Corporation’s request must:

                     (a)  be in writing; and

                     (b)  specify the liabilities or expenses the payment is to meet; and

                     (c)  be in accordance with the agreement under section 52.

             (3)  The Corporation must not request a payment under subsection (1) of an amount that would exceed the uncommitted balance of the GRF Account at the time the request is made.

51E  Nominated Minister’s authorisation of payment to Corporation

             (1)  As soon as practicable after a request is made under section 51D, the nominated Minister must:

                     (a)  determine whether the request is in accordance with the agreement under section 52; and

                     (b)  if satisfied that it is—give written authorisation for the requested payment.

             (2)  If the nominated Minister gives written authorisation for the requested payment, the Commonwealth must, as soon as practicable, pay the authorised amount to the Corporation.

Note:          Under section 51C, the amount is debited from the GRF Account.

             (3)  An authorisation under subsection (1) is not a legislative instrument.

32  After section 58

Insert:

58A  Grid reliability fund investments

                   An investment is a grid reliability fund investment if:

                     (a)  the investment is made for the purposes of the Corporation’s investment function after the commencement of this section; and

                     (b)  the investment is made to support:

                              (i)  energy storage; or

                             (ii)  electricity generation, transmission or distribution; or

                            (iii)  electricity grid stabilisation; and

                     (c)  at the time the investment is made, it meets the criteria (if any) set out in the Investment Mandate relating to its role in supporting the security or reliability of the energy system in Australia.
